Brenda Warren Obituary

Brenda Sue Warren was born on March 14, 1952, in Dunn, North Carolina and passed away on February 26, 2026, in Kinston, North Carolina.  Brenda Sue, or “Miss Hollywood” as she was called by her beloved Uncle Carl, was a vibrant, thoughtful, compassionate, and up-for-anything blessing to her family, friends, and community.  

Her favorite hobbies were shopping, shopping, and shopping!  She used her artistic and creative talents to spread sunshine by crafting, sending cards, reading to and performing puppet shows for other residents at Caswell Developmental Center (Caswell) and participating in various activities in the community. 

 A member of Oak Grove Free Will Baptist Church, Brenda loved her Lord and attended church wherever and whenever she could.  She especially treasured helping teach Sunday School at Pleasant Union Christian Church with her lifelong friend, Susan Williford, when she was able.  Brenda’s life was filled with many cherished friends and caregivers, and she never met a stranger.  

Brenda was predeceased by her parents William Blake “Bill” Warren, Sr. and Mary Sue Warren as well as brother John Bennett Warren of Newton Grove. 

She is survived by Cathy Mason, sister; Blake and Donna Warren, brother and sister-in-law; and Caroline Warren, sister.  Special “grandchildren” include Hardee Merritt (Rachel), Amanda Gullie (Andrew), April Dudley (Nathan), Thomas Merritt (Christina), Pamela Lewis, and William Warren (Heather).  She is also survived by her 12 “great-grandchildren.”
